Dear Friends,
We deeply appreciate your support for the United Way of the Dutchess-Orange Region and the vital nonprofit agencies we fund. Thanks to you, we’ve achieved significant successes in providing access to healthy food, education for youth and struggling women, free tax preparation, legal services, and affordable housing for veterans in our community.
In the fiscal year 2022-23, our initiatives began with our 3rd annual Diaper Distribution, where over 100,000 diapers were donated and distributed to non-profits, thanks to the generosity of individuals, local corporations, and department stores. Following this, our School Supply Distribution provided essential resources for families with school-age children, enabling them to start the academic year prepared.
In September at our Community Breakfast we honored Kindness Champions, members in our community who had shown exceptional kindness to their neighbors. Our Community Champions, Andrew O’Grady, from the Mental Health Association of Dutchess County and Angela Jo Henze of the Mental Health Association in Orange County, Inc., shed light on the deep needs in our community for mental health intervention and the services their organizations provide.
With the use of Zoom more people are able to attend online financial literacy seminars, dealing with issues of household budgeting and the road to homeownership. Volunteer involvement at the 9/11 MLK and Juneteenth Days of Service were equalliy supported and the online Equity challenges for MLK and Juneteenth had enthusiastic participation by staff, friends and community members.
Our year culminated in the Celebration of Service, which honored Millbrook Vineyard and Winery. We were again overwhelmed by the support of sponsors and partners in our community. The highlight of the evening showcased the performances of two women vocalists, winners of the Talent United Contest.
Our first “Pull the Tank” event was held in June, where teams of 20 people were challenged to pull a WWII Tank 50 feet. The winner doing this in 17.8 seconds. 13 Teams pulled with all their might for a fun-raising event to fund programs that UWDOR supports for our veterans.
Thank you again for your continued support for the United Way of the Dutchess-Orange Region, United in Purpose. to fighting for the health, education and financial stability of everyone in our community.

Last year, 214,688 people in our community used services provided by United Way of the Dutchess-Orange Region Without your generous support, every day, 588 of our neighbors would not have access to critical support.
United Way will always fight for the health, education and financial stability of everyone in our community.
22,277 individuals helped through the Hudson Valley Region 211 confidential emergency helpline
5,644 individuals benefited from free tax services through Hudson Valley CA$H
6,480 individuals benefited from SingleCare prescription savings cards
$11,286,791 was invested and leveraged in Dutchess & Orange Counties
122,108 individuals benefited from emergency food/shelter services
28,790 individuals benefited from community partnership grants
20,403 individuals benefited from Day of Sharing and Crisis Intervention
2,232 individuals benefited from emergency car rides from Lyft
3,494 volunteers worked together to make our community stronger
3,260 individuals benefited from United Way community support programs
Emily is a second-grader who was struggling with schoolwork and getting into conflicts with her classmates that often ended with her being suspended. Aware of her mother's struggles with addiction and homelessness, Emily's emotions ranged from sadness to anger; she felt her mother abandoned her A United Way-funded after-school program became her lifeline. Trauma-informed staff devised a plan, helping Emily open up gradually She was able to catch up on all her assignments and began participating in leadership projects and community service Since starting the program, Emily has not had a single in or out of school suspension. Emily's grandmother credited the program with enhancing her self-esteem and confidence

United Way of the Dutchess-Orange Region’s Alexis de Tocqueville Society was formed in March of 1984 to deepen individual understanding of, commitment to, and support of United Way of the Dutchess-Orange Region’s work: advancing the common good by creating opportunities for a better life for all. Membership in the Tocqueville Society is granted to individuals or partners who contribute at least $10,000.00 annually to United Way of the Dutchess-Orange Region.
